Nunes: Democrats Made Russians 'Successful' By Pursuing Dossier

Source: Talking Points Memo




By MATT SHUHAM Published OCTOBER 26, 2017 5:56 PM

House Intelligence Committee Chairman Devin Nunes (R-CA) on Thursday blamed Democrats for what he called “successful” Russian interference in the 2016 election, saying that the “commotion” created by Democrats over a dossier of information about President Donald Trump had played into the Russians’ hands.

“What has allowed them to be successful in this sabotage of an election is that they’re trying to change public opinion,” Nunes told Fox News’ Neil Cavuto, referring to Russia.

Nunes attempted to argue that revelations that Hillary Clinton and the DNC partly funded the research on Trump by former MI6 official Michael Steele could have biased the Congress and the intelligence community’s potential use of that information. (Republicans previously funded research about Trump.)

“With all of this commotion, and with all of the nonsense that was put out, don’t you think it would have been important for the Congress to know back in January, when we were first briefed on this Trump dossier, that it was actually paid for by the opposition party?” Nunes asked.

The law firm for the Hillary Clinton's campaign and the Democratic National Committee has acknowledged its clients' role in paying a company called Fusion GPS for opposition research on Trump. Some of that research became the dossier of allegations about the now-President and Russia.
This matters because:
Fusion GPS is the research group that hired as a subcontractor the former British intelligence officer Christopher Steele. And it was Steele, working for Fusion GPS sometime after it hooked up with the Democrats, who compiled the now-famous dossier.


but also....

(Steele's) investigations related to Mr. Trump were initially funded by groups and donors supporting Republican opponents of Mr. Trump during the GOP primaries, multiple sources confirmed to CNN. Those sources also said that once Mr. Trump became the nominee, further investigation was funded by groups and donors supporting Hillary Clinton.


http://www.cnn.com/2017/10/26/politics/trump-clinton-podesta-steele-dossier-fusion-gps/index.html

We gain nothing by not acknowledging facts. So the HRC campaign did fund it, but they didn't START the funding by that research group. That was apparently started by REPUBLICANS.
